![]() ![]() I was about to start learning that and since that announcement I just don't have the heart to learn an Adobe tool after years of trying to rid myself of anything Adobe. If you could support the new open standards like alembic, UDIMMs, USD, Hydra, OSL, MaterialX,, keep it lean and fast (at least on modern hardware), use the same interface style as the other Affinity apps and price it reasonably and you'll have a winner! I grieve that Substance got bought by Adobe. Maps displayed and editable in 2D in Affinity Photo and in 3D similarly editable displayed with good modern shaders/materials in a "Affinity 3DCreate" window beside it. Even in a stand alone app that displayed the 3D side and talked to Affinity Photo side by side. I think it's only going to get more common, support for 3D content creation and for 2D designers to have amazing 3D tools to end up in 2D imagery, which in turn would be great for matte painters. But given the state of 3D on the PC I think it wouldn't have to hurt that much, and sure, make it a plugin/option so everyone is happy. I too want my photo/paint editor to be lean and fast and not cluttered. I'd love to see a good, elegant 3D paint/material feature. ![]() Marmoset, 3d coat, MAri, free Blender or super simple Armor Paint which you could build yourself for free. Would love something artist friendly unlike Adobe Substance Designer and less toyish and useless than AlchemistĪs of painting all this on 3d mesh I am not interested. ( I don't understand a thing in current "procedural" filter) "Layer comps" for material channels with export persona exporting them etc Image warping loops aka slope blur, few easily adjustable noises and direction input deformers and probably a node based interface to make your own live filters. Live filters usable for modern materials like height to normal map or cavity. ![]() Easy dynamically calculating masks without insane layer stack. Depth combine ( we need transform links for that). Multichannel editing through height, roughness, normal maps. ![]() If they ate willing to make improvements for game art I'd rather expect some features and live effects useful to work with modern RBR materials and their compositing. ![]()
0 Comments
![]() ![]() Text styles make it easy to change an entire document (font, colour, line spacing, more) in a few clicks. If you're looking to create web graphics then Xara Photo and Graphic Designer MX can produce simple Flash animations (visuals only, no scripting or sound), animated GIFs, image maps, buttons, headings, icons and more.Īnd if you're just wondering what's new from the previous edition, there are some useful additions. And powerful print and various export options (including PDF and PSD) make it easy to share your creations with others. If you prefer to start from scratch then bundled photos and clipart (3,000+ items) will help. 3D extrusion means you can drag any shape to create a properly lit and rendered 3D version, and it's just as easy to apply transparency, feathering, blends, shadows, bevels and more.ĭTP? The built-in Designs Gallery gives instant access to templates for all kinds of projects (brochures, newsletters, greetings cards, calendars, covers, labels, stationery, more). There are plenty of other vector and line drawing tools on offer. ![]() Illustration? The QuickShape tools allow you to draw preset shapes in seconds. ![]() And if you need more, the program supports Photoshop plugins so can be extended just as much as you like (and there are 46 bundled filters to help you get started). Photo editing? An excellent core set of features caters for all the most common requirements (crop, resize, fix red-eye, sharpen, fix perspective issues and so on). Xara Photo and Graphic Designer (the package formerly known as Xara Xtreme) is a one-stop graphics package with the power to satisfy all your creative needs. ![]() ![]() Please do not send these documents until you have been admitted. The International Student Information form must be completed and returned to the International Center at Tufts. Along with your official letter of acceptance, you will receive links to an International Student Information form and an Estimate of Expenses. If you are an international student, you must confirm your enrollment and pay your deposit by December 1 for spring admission, or April 15 for fall admission. Current enrollment as a full-time student in a degree-granting program in the United States or at an English-speaking school. The student must have successfully completed two consecutive full-time academic years of college or university work prior to the date of anticipated enrollment at Tufts University.A college or university degree earned in the United States, in one of the countries listed above, or from an institution with English as the medium of instruction prior to submission of this application.Citizenship of Australia, Canada (except Quebec), Great Britain, Ireland, New Zealand, Guyana, an Anglophone country of Africa, or an English-speaking country of the Caribbean.If an applicant satisfies one or more of the following conditions, they are not required to provide a TOEFL, IELTS, or Duolingo score: Please note: student copies or photocopies of TOEFL/IELTS/Duolingo scores are not accepted. ![]() All scores sent to institution code 3901 are sent to our office.
![]() ![]() No Recuva for Mac? Don’t Worry! We have 4 Great Alternatives to Recuva What if there is no Recuva for Mac? We gave the better option for you, you don’t need to carve for Recuva on Mac, there are many great Recuva Mac alternatives that you can choose from. Yes, this might disappoint you, but Recuva is not for Mac, it is only for Windows, you can not recover data from your Mac using Recuva for Mac.īut don’t worry, your disappointment for not having Recuva for Mac shouldn’t last for more than 2 seconds, as we have a solution for your problem. But, if you are trying to get Recuva on your Mac, that’s not going to happen, as there is no Recuva for Mac. Well, Windows users are fortunate to have Recuva by there side, as they can recover their accidentally deleted data for free at any time using it. Active File Recovery Review With Pros & Cons.Best Diskdigger Video Recovery Solutions. ![]() Top 5 Advanced Disk Recovery Alternatives.Top 8 Free Windows 10 Recovery Tool Reviews.Top 10 Free USB Recovery Softwares Review.Top 10 Free Data Recovery Software 2021.Top 5 Best Media Recovery Free Download Software.Top 5 Alternatives to iCare Data Recovery for Windows.Top 5 Free SD Card Recovery Software 2020.Best Free Partition Recovery Software 2020.Mobile Data Recovery Software Free Download Full Version.Format Recovery Software Free Download to Restore Formatted Files. ![]() ![]() ![]() Jonathan Cain, Deen Castronovo, Marco Mendoza and Jason Derlatka further powered the Journey lineup at T-Mobile.īest ending ever for #iHeartFestival2021! WHAT. Guitarist Neal Schon unleashed his soaring, melodic solos and vocalist Arnel Pineda has reinforced his indispensable position as the band’s vocalist. Journey closed the night with a rousing recitation of the classics, “Separate Ways,” “Any Way You Want It,” “Lights,” “Wheel in the Sky” and the inexhaustible showstopper, “Don’t Stop Believin’.” ![]() performance at the #iHeartFestival2021 was the definition of star power! □ /EYiDbUDWK5 So, we had an epic set from Journey, an anthemic performance from Coldplay and a fiery performance from Billie Eilish during Saturday’s second and final night at T-Mobile Arena. But achieving what is expected, delivering the high expectations, also hits the mark at iHeart. In its decadelong run in Las Vegas, iHeartRadio Music Festival has been known to stage unlikely moments and unbilled collaborations. Jonathan Cain and Neal Schon of Journey perform during the 2021 iHeartRadio Music Festival at T-Mobile Arena on Saturday, Sept. ![]() ![]() Then install Spotify app from local repository. flatpak -user remote-add -no-gpg-verify local-spotify repo Once it’s done, add the local repository. ![]() It will download the Spotify deb file from Spotify repository, build the app and put the app into a local flatpak repository which will created in the current working directory. Clone the spotify-app repository from Github and cd to it. The creator of flatpak, Alexander Larsson, created a Github repository for building the Spotify flatpak app. Install Platform runtime for running the Spotify flatpak app. flatpak -user remote-add -gpg-import=gnome-sdk.gpg gnome įrom the Gnome SDK repository, we install SDK runtime for building the Spotify flatpak app. The following command will name the repository gnome. sudo pacman -S flatpak ostree Building the Spotify Flatpak App The flatpak package contains both flatpak and flatpak-builder binary. Sudo apt install flatpak flatpak-builder ostree Arch Linux wget -O - | sudo apt-key add -Įcho "deb jessie main" | sudo tee -a /etc/apt//flatpak.list Sudo apt install flatpak flatpak-builder ostree Debian 8 Jessie sudo dnf install flatpak flatpak-builder ostree Ubuntu 16.04 sudo add-apt-repository ppa:alexlarsson/flatpak ostree is a tool designed to handle trees of large binaries and is the core mechanism of Flatpak. Install flatpak and flatpak-builder Fedora 23 and newerįlatpak is used to install packages whereas flatpak-builder is for building packages. ![]() This tutorial will show you how to install and run Spotify music player as a Flatpak app. The following steps were successfully tested on Fedora 23, Ubuntu 16.04, Debian 8 Jessie and Arch Linux. But now, this technology has ported to other Linux distributions like Ubuntu, Debian, Arch Linux. The developers of Flatpak has a strong background and involvement in the Fedora and Gnome community. Flatpak is formerly known as xdg-app until May 2016. Both Flatpak and Snap claim to provide a safe sandbox environment to run applications. ![]() Flatpak, originally created by Alexander Larsson, is a competing technology to the snap package format introduced by Canonical in Ubuntu 16.04. ![]() ![]() ![]() ![]() Throughout this guide, we learned in detail how to connect the node js app to the MySQL database simultaneously, render the data from the MySQL database, and show the data into the HTML table within a Node js application. You have to type the given url on the browser to run the app. ![]() We can execute the node script using the given command, make sure to run the given command. var mysql = require ( 'mysql' ) var connection = mysql. To connect to MySWL database, create a database.js file, then in this file you have to add your hostname, username, password and database name as given in the given code example. CREATE TABLE `users ` ( `id ` int ( 20 ) NOT NULL, `name ` varchar ( 155 ) NOT NULL, `email ` varchar ( 155 ) NOT NULL, `created_at ` timestamp NOT NULL DEFAULT current_timestamp ( ) ) ENGINE = InnoDB DEFAULT CHARSET =utf8mb4 Make MySQL Database Connection ![]() ![]() ![]() Antivirus – automatically detects and eliminates viruses, Worms and Trojan horses.So that they cannot make permanent changes to other processes, programs or data on your ‘real’ system. Under default settings, unknown applications will be automatically sandboxed. ![]() In one easy to use bundle that won’t slow down your computer.ĬOMODO Internet Security sees a major leap forward in security and usability with the addition of the new sandbox feature – isolated operating environment for unknown applications. ![]() Best of all is FREE! CIS 2019 will help you detect and remove viruses, Trojans, also other malicious software and hackers. It combines a powerful Antivirus protection, an enterprise class packet filtering firewall, and advanced host intrusion prevention system called Defense+.ĬOMODO Internet Security protects your PC from malicious software and Hackers. COMODO Internet Security offers 360° protection against internal and external threats. ![]() ![]() In addition, it's just annoying that these checks get in the way of the business logic. ![]() Unfortunately, we need a lot of boilerplate code to make sure we don't get a NullPointerException. However, you can see that the code in Listing 1 quickly becomes very ugly due to the nested checks. Soundcard soundcard = computer.getSoundcard() ![]() What can you do to prevent unintended null pointer exceptions? You can be defensive and add checks to prevent null dereferences, as shown in Listing 1: I couldn't resist the temptation to put in a null reference, simply because it was so easy to implement." It was the invention of the null reference in 1965. To give some historical context, Tony Hoare-one of the giants of computer science-wrote, "I call it my billion-dollar mistake. Imagine if your program was running on a customer's machine what would your customer say if the program suddenly failed? Unfortunately, this means the call to getUSB() will try to return the USB port of a null reference, which will result in a NullPointerException at runtime and stop your program from running further. So what is the result of getSoundcard()?Ī common (bad) practice is to return the null reference to indicate the absence of a sound card. However, many computers (for example, the Raspberry Pi) don't actually ship with a sound card. String version = computer.getSoundcard().getUSB().getVersion() What's possibly problematic with the following code? Let's consider a nested object structure for a Computer, as illustrated in Figure 1.įigure 1: A nested structure for representing a Computer ![]() Let's start with an example to see the dangers of null. Java SE 8 introduces a new class called that can alleviate some of these problems. Joking aside, the null reference is the source of many problems because it is often used to denote the absence of a value. Make your code more readable and protect it against null pointer exceptions.Ī wise man once said you are not a real Java programmer until you've dealt with a null pointer exception. ![]() ![]() ![]() Track your own progression and compare your in-game and out-of-game stats with your friends so you can climb the ranks and become legendary. Get rewards and make progress toward mission goals for completing qualifying activities within the app, like watching a VOD or stream at your own convenience. Want to know the schedule or line-up for your favorite esports league? Want to check out the VOD you missed? Want to completely avoid spoilers? You can with Riot Mobile. ![]() Get all the patch notes, game updates, champ announcements, etc you need across all of our titles in one central place while on-the-go. Riot Mobile allows you to chat across all of our game titles and supported regions in one central location so you can get into game faster without all the hassle.ĭid you hear about the new comic, the animated series, the virtual PENTAKILL concert or that poro-themed silent disco party in your city? Tell us what you care about and we’ll make sure you never miss an important beat again. mobile legends riot,codashop,Joy mobile legends,iesf mobile legends,riot mobile legends,apex,mobile legends m4, download mobile legends mod apk,scrap mobile. ![]() We’ve made it easier than ever to connect and organize play with other players. Made to support League of Legends, VALORANT, Wild Rift, Teamfight Tactics and Legends of Runeterra, the companion app is your one-stop-shop to discover new experiences, learn about major updates and organize play across all of Riot’s titles. Riot Mobile is the official companion app for Riot Games, personalized to keep you connected to the players, content and events you care about most. ![]() |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|